For my feature I chose Megan Garrity. Megan is a former WSU soccer player and Murrow alum. I chose Megan because her story is very unique. She was a standout high school soccer player and recieved many scholarships from top schools, but chose WSU with the interest in the communications department.
While here at WSU, she was recovering from an ACL injury in high school, but was expected to play big minutes. She then tore her ACL again in college and was on her way to rehab with her hopes high. Later in her college career she injured her knee again and medically retired from soccer.
She was heartbroken, but luckily she had Murrow. She was very involved with cable 8, as well as working with the marketing department and working WSU sporting events. She was able to work with Fox, Pac-12, and ESPN while her time at WSU. With all of her experiences at WSU she was able to land a job with the U.S. Soccer team.
She was one of their main videographers and was at the World Cup where the U.S. team won. She has also worked for the Seattle Sounders, and is transitioning away from sports to expand her work experience and her portfolio.
